DENVER (CBS4) – A family from Denver mourns a toddler who died in an accident on New Year’s Eve. Lyndreth Sage Antone, 3, was hit by a driver while walking home with his father, according to a family-run GoFundMe site.

Police responded to the scene on South Lowell Boulevard and Morrison Road at around 6:35 p.m. Thursday. Investigators said the driver identified as Jordan Montiel-Vazquez escaped from the scene but was later taken into custody in Aurora.

“He was such an inspiring boy full of joy and happiness, who had a whole life ahead of him that didn’t deserve it. He was a wonderful 3 year old and a key family member. We’re so devastated by this incident and struggling to make ends meet that we ask for help if we can get help, ”the family explained on GoFundMe -Page.
